Emirates NBD offers customers free membership at Galleria Ice Rink
Emirates NBD together with Hyatt Regency Galleria had recently launched an exciting new promotion offering Emirates NBD customers a free membership for one child or self at the Hyatt Regency Galleria Ice Rink when they apply for an Emirates Bank credit card, personal or auto loan at the Emirates Bank Galleria Branch at the Hyatt Regency Hotel in Deira.

Mr. Suvo Sarkar, Emirates NBD General Manager Retail Banking said:
'We are constantly developing new and exciting customer promotions which we feel would appeal to a majority of our client base. During the summer season in the UAE we are aware that parents are constantly searching for ways to keep their children busy during these hot months. By successfully applying for a credit card or loan at Emirates Bank Galleria Branch, Emirates NBD customers will be gifted a two months free membership for one child or self at the Hyatt Regency Hotel's Ice rink. This promotion is an appreciation for their patronage and business.'
All Emirates NBD customers who successfully apply for an Emirates Bank credit card, personal or auto loan at the Emirates Bank, Galleria branch will avail a free membership card at the Hyatt Regency Galleria's Ice Rink for child or self, which is valid until end of August 2008.
The Galleria Ice Rink is a fantastic and unique feature for tenants of The Galleria Residence; the ice rink offers professional coaching and fun entertainment for all the family.
The Galleria is part of the same complex as Hyatt Regency Dubai, with internal access to the hotel via the indoor shopping mall.
Located on the Corniche, The Galleria Residence boasts panoramic views of the Arabian Gulf, the bustling skyline of Dubai, Sharjah and picturesque views of one of Dubai's historic focal points, the Creek.

About Emirates NBD
Emirates NBD (DFM: ENBD) is the biggest banking group in the Middle East by assets and the biggest banking group in the UAE by market capitalization. The Group has a leading retail banking franchise in the UAE, with over 110 branches and over 474 ATMs. It is a major player in the UAE corporate banking arena, with a combined market share of almost a fifth of corporate loans. It also has strong Islamic banking, investment banking, private banking, asset management and brokerage operations. The Group has operations in the UAE, the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, Qatar, the United Kingdom and Jersey (Channel Islands), and representative offices in India, Iran and Singapore.
About National Bank of Dubai
Founded in 1963, National Bank of Dubai is the oldest, locally incorporated bank in the Southern Gulf. Known as the bank with a performance that is second-to-none, NBD has built a reputation of stability and strength much appreciated by shareholders and customers alike. Recognizing this leading performance, NBD has been awarded with the Dubai Quality Award for the year 2005.
Offering diversified financial services, NBD is a leader in corporate banking. Its portfolio covers a wide range of services including transport, real estate, construction, manufacturing, tourism and service industries throughout the region. In addition, NBD's 'Private Office' provides private banking services, offering highly tailored solutions to preserve and protect the personal wealth of its customers. Along with supplying customers with a variety of exclusive service based products, secured facilities, Credit Cards, personal loans, , auto loans and home loans, National Bank of Dubai also offers a variety of treasury products and services, advising customers on exchange markets and interest rate outlook. NBD also launched Suhail Priority Banking Services, a premier banking service offering customers personalized relationship management and a host of exclusive products and services. Furthermore, NBD offers customers automated banking services, which consist of an internet service (NBD Online), a telebanking facility (NBD Telebank), an SMS based service (NBD Mobile) and an online brokerage trading in UAE shares through its subsidiary, NBD Securities.
NBD also recently established NBD Investment Bank which is its' investment arm operating from DIFC. With a comprehensive card portfolio that provides an array of benefits, NBD has, over the years, built a wide ATM network as well as Point of Sale terminals in select locations throughout the UAE.
National Bank of Dubai currently has an extensive branch network that includes 39 branches throughout the UAE. In addition, NBD also has a branch in London and Qatar as well as a representative office in Tehran.
About Emirates Bank
Emirates Bank offers a full range of retail banking products and services under the 'me' brand name. These include: Current & Savings Accounts, Tiered Saving Accounts, Term Deposits, Personal Loans, Car Loans, Credit Cards, Insurance Products, banking products for Indian and Lebanese Expatriates, as well as well as Credit Card Loyalty Programme. In addition, Emirates Bank offers its customers priority banking services through Al Shaheen.
Emirates Bank offers its customers the convenience of banking across a range of channels (on-line, phone banking) and through visiting one of the wide network of branches across the UAE. Emirates Bank has been awarded the coveted status of a 'Superbrand' for the past four consecutive years.
